A major upheaval was caused on Wednesday afternoon in Kallithea when a fire broke out in an apartment on Gripari Street, where an elderly man was in.
Authorities alerted the authorities and two fire trucks quickly rushed to the spot. The fire, however, was quickly dimensional and as they saw the elderly seek help from the balcony, it was called to send aid. A total of 14 firefighters with five vehicles arrived at the spot. The agony culminated when the old man began to say he wanted to jump, with police, firefighters and neighbors begging him to have a little patience.
Due to this development, the firefighters self -sacrificed within the burning apartment and immediately approached the balcony to ensure that the elderly did not fall. Due to the shock he had suffered, the grandfather had been hooked on the balcony and refused to follow the firefighters, as the smoke was still dense behind him.
The firefighters stayed with him on the balcony until the flames were limited and managed to calm him down. A few minutes later, an EKAB ambulance arrived at the spot, which is currently providing first aid to the elderly.
